EV3: New Commands for EV3 Bumper/Touch Sensor.Graphical: Implement “Comment” block for Graphical views including edit capability.Graphical: Syntax checking on graphical files.NXT/EV3: Fix spurious generation of “#pragma config” for PID settings that are all set to 0xFF values.You can drag selection to the trash can to delete blocks. Graphical: Graphic trash can implementation.
NXT: Fixed issue where “simple” game controller data wasn’t appearing in available debugger windows.“Go to symbol definition” context menu command now filters out macro parameters and procedure variables. IDE: “Open Include File” command in source file context menu was broken fixed.Implementation is now closer to standard “C” with better handling for “anonymous” typedefs. Compiler: Improved implementation of compiler parse for ‘typedef enum” and “typedef struct”.EV3: Add support for “EV3 Remote Screen” as part of the Debugger.EV3: Support for EV3 text drawing to screen.Now discards list of devices and rescans - when connecting via USB only - and problem is resolved. The problem was ROBOTC was using a “old” list of “discovered devices”. EV3: When USB connected EV3 is disconnected then ROBOTC would not reconnect to it when reconnected until ROBOTC application was existed and re-entered.
Also removed some inconsistencies in the software as well.
EV3: Update the routine that checks for “valid syntax of NXT on-brick file” for EV3.IDE: Spurious “rbg” file extension may have been added when saving a text file created from converting a graphics file.Cortex: Add Timers and Clear Timers to Graphical for Cortex.Cortex: Added potentiometer commands to Cortex for Virtual Worlds.Cortex: Added servo motor commands to Cortex for Virtual Worlds.